    Notes: Abstract This work was done to determine whether the factor responsible for calcium binding by a calcifiableBacterionema matruchotii is in the lipid fraction of the cell. Freeze-dried cells were extracted with chloroform-methanol. The chloroform-methanol fraction, the extracted cells and untreated cells were examined for calcium binding. The chloroform-methanol fraction and the untreated cells bound calcium. The extracted cells did not.

    Notes: Summary In the marginal glia covering the brain stem of the cat, regional differences are described in paraffin sections of brains which had been fixed by perfusion of Bouin's fluid. It is shown that between the glia fibres covering the nucleus paragigantocellularis and the nucleus “z” there are nerve cells. It is suggested that in the region of the nucleus paragiganto-cellularis these cells are the morphological substrate of a chemosensible zone described in physiological experiments by Loeschcke, Mitchell and others.

    Notes: Summary Postnatal changes of capillary density have been determined in paraffin sections through the corpus callosum of 19 cats. At birth the capillary density amounts to 0.81 vol.-%. In the 2nd week of postnatal life it begins to increase and reaches a maximum of 2.92 vol.-% in the 5th week. From the 6th week onwards there is an initially steep and later on less pronounced decrease until at an age of about 1 year a value of about 1.5 vol.-% is reached, which is maintained in adult life. — The decrease in the percentage of capillary volume seen after the 5th week is caused by the rapid increase in fibrous material due to myelination.

    Notes: Summary Influence of insulin on liver glycogen metabolism and on lipolysis appears to be mediated by a decreased intracellular 3′,5′-AMP concentration. Reduced formation of 3′,5′-AMP had been shown in adipose tissue incubated with insulin. The influence of insulin on 3′,5′-AMP degradation has been investigated. — 3′,5′-AMP phosphodiesterase (PDE) activity was reduced in liver, adipose tissue and, insignificantly, in skeletal muscle of insulin deficient, i.e. alloxan diabetic or starved rats. I.V. injection of a low dose of insulin (0.5 U/kg) or stimulation of endogenous insulin secretion by injection of glucose led to a rapid increase of PDE activity in these tissues. 15 min after insulin injection liver PDE activity was increased. The maximal effect occurred after 30–45 min. Renal PDE activity was not decreased in alloxan diabetes, insulin injection has been found ineffective. —In vitro, there was an activating effect of crystalline insulin on PDE purified from beef heart. Insulin concentration required for duplication of enzyme activity was of the order of 2 · 10−5 M. Treatment with actinomycin D nearly prevented stimulation of liver PDE by insulin. This may indicate that the action of insulin on PDE activity is essentially based on an increased enzyme synthesis. — Owing to the influence of insulin secretion on liver and adipose tissue 3′,5′-AMP concentration, glycogen metabolism and lipolysis can be quickly adapted to food intake.

    Notes: Summary Human growth hormone (HGH) has recently been shown to play a prominent role in the control of blood glucose homeostasis. Furthermore, it has long been known that administration of growth hormone in animals can induce a diabetes-like state. In human subjects, exogenous administration of HGH or hypersecretion of the endogenous hormone in acromegaly is accompanied by glucose intolerance in only about 25 per cent of the cases. — In this paper, data are presented which give a more diversified picture of the so-called diabetogenic action of HGH. It is suggested that HGH, although decreasing the peripheral utilization of glucose, is not a primary diabetogenic factor, since its insulinogenic action causes a compensatory hyperinsulinism, with normal glucose tolerance as the result. HGH is diabetogenic only in prediabetic subjects whose pancreas is unable to respond to the insulinogenic effect of the hormone. In such subjects, the diabetogenic action of HGH not being counterbalanced by a compensatory hyperinsulinism, glucose intolerance may result. Thus, HGH may be regarded as anadditional factor for the development of diabetes, the major prerequisite being a preëxisting prediabetic state.

    Notes: Summary Understanding of diabetes in molecular terms has advanced very little. The possibility that a structural difference exists in the circulating and pancreatic insulin moiety of diabetics is supported by three lines of evidence obtained in the authors' laboratory. — Immunologically purified circulating insulin from diabetic subjects untreated with insulin was noted to be relatively resistant to degradation by a crude muscle insulinase preparation. The pancreatic insulin of five diabetic pancreases was found to have a decreased biological activity in its ability to enhance glycogen synthesisin vivo and in its capacity to stimulate RNA turnover in tissue culture. — The nature of this “abnormal insulin” and its hypothetical role in the physiopathology of diabetes are discussed in the light of the need for a specific definition of the precise molecular change.

    Notes: Summary Incubation of fœtal bovine pancreas slices resulted in the incorporation of3H-leucine into a protein fraction which appeared to have the properties of a ‘proinsulin’. This protein fraction was larger in size than insulin, possessed the immunoreactivity of insulin and was converted by limited trypsin treatment to a peptide similar to insulin.

    Notes: Summary The effect of bile acids on the radioimmunoassay of insulin has been investigated, and the results show that bile acids in physiological concentrations interfere with the binding of insulin by anti-insulin serum. The dilution curve of immunoreactive insulin in pig gall-bladder bile was not parallel to that of standard pig insulin. After extraction of pig bile with anti-insulin serum and assay of the extract, lower insulin levels were found. The results suggest that only a part of the “immunoreactive insulin” in gall-bladder bile is genuine insulin.

    Notes: Summary In order to compare the reaction to chronic irritation of young and adult brain intracerebral injections of alumina cream were made in cats of various ages. The animals were killed by perfusion with Bouin's fluid after a survival time of 7 days, 40 days, and 3 months. Histological investigation revealed gross differences in the reaction according to whether the intracerebral injections had been made before or after myelination. Particularly striking was the finding that in the non-myelinated white matter of young animals there was no edema and no subsequent gliosis. Although alumina, as evidenced by fluorescence microscopy after staining with Morin, spreads into the tissue surrounding the focus, subsequent myelination appeared to be normal even in regions close to the site of injection. In contrast, injection into the brains of adult animals was followed by edema, widespread demyelination and gliosis of the white matter near the site of injection. Further differences between young and adult animals were found in the reaction of the grey matter and particularly of the marginal glia.

    Notes: Abstract Experiments on rats indicate that, with very few exceptions, the calcification which occurs at subcutaneous sites of treatment with lead acetate, cerium chloride, calcium chloride or potassium permanganate is completely blocked or severely inhibited by simultaneous topical application of calciphylactic challengers but not of non-challengers. Despite the few exceptions (which are thought to depend upon specific chemical interactions between some of the compounds tested) this singular correlation between calciphylactic challenging and anticalcergic potency, is highly significant by the Chi-square-test (P〈0.001).

    Notes: Abstract The binding of calcium by chondroitin sulfate C was studied by employing biological and physicochemical methods for the quantitative determination of ionic calcium. Mean values for logK j, the logarithm of the uncorrected formation constant for a calcium-chondroitin sulfate complex, were 1.64 with the frog heart technique, 1.55 with the murexide method, 1.39 with ultrafiltration and 1.04 with the calcium selective electrode. The magnitude of these values suggests that chondroitin sulfate has a relatively high binding capacity for calcium, but calculated values for an exchange parameterK p indicate that calcium has a low affinity for the polysaccharide.

    Notes: Abstract Disuse bone atrophy was induced in 10 adult dogs by means of brachial plexus section and/or elbow disarticulation. After 9 to 12 weeks of disuse intact humeri were examined by X-ray, and their physical properties determined. Thewhole humeri were isolated, defatted, dried to constant weight, and their mineral and collagen content determined. Eight out of 10 experimental (non-used) humeri demonstrated evidence of decreased radiodensity. The non-used limb demonstrated parallel loss in dry, fat-free weight (−23.2%), in collagen (−25.3%), and in mineral (−26.1%), as compared to the normal limb. The data indicated that the major portion of the lost bone tissue in disuse osteoporosis is replaced by water, fat, and other unidentified organic materials rather than fibrous tissue, and that collagen is lost in equal proportion to mineral. The proportionatelly greater loss of collagen and mineral than of dry, fat-free weight appears to be due to an increase of non-collagenous, non-lipid organic material, presumably protein.

    Notes: Summary Fractionation of the cat cerebellum has revealed that the parallel fibers of the cerebellar cortex break into two types of fragments which can be recognized in thin sections and in suspensions of negatively stained material. Fragmented material correlates well with electron micrographs of parallel fibers in situ. Parallel fiber axons and their bulbous presynaptic expansions sediment mainly into two subfractions. One unique layer consists of the intersynaptic tubular pieces of parallel fiber axons. Another layer is enriched in the synaptic portions which make contact with Purkinje spines. The possible contaminants of these fractions are discussed. These fractions may permit analysis of the chemical organization of conducting vis à vis synaptic membranes from a known anatomical source.     Notes: Summary The role of two spinal sensory pathways, the dorsal column (DC) pathway and the spino-cervico-thalamic tract (SCTT), involved in tactile discrimination was studied. Pour lesion groups of cats (DC lesion, SCTT lesion, combined DC and SCTT lesion, and sham-operated) were tested to discriminate various degrees of roughness. Animals with either the SCTT or the combined lesions performed at around 50–60% level under all the conditions tested. On the other hand, those with the DC lesion and sham-operations generally attained 80–100% level of performance. A difference between the DC group and sham-operated group was found in their rate of learning and ability for finer discrimination. These results are interpreted as an indication that a duplicity in transmission of tactile sensation exists, the DC pathway being more specific than the SCTT.

    Notes: Summary The EEG frequency content in cats, anaesthetized by Nembutal and artificially ventilated, was altered by means of injections of either additional Nembutal or of Metrazol. The EEG in cerveau isolé preparations was also changed in the same way. The regional cortical blood flow was determined by means of the 85Krypton technique. A high correlation was found between the frequency content of the EEG, measured by means of manual frequency analysis, and the regional cortical blood flow. The cortical blood flow increased when the mean frequency increased, and vice versa. A similar correlation was found when the EEG mean frequency was changed by means of sensory stimulation.

The relationship between cortical blood flow and the frequency content of the EEG was studied in a circumscribed area of the exposed cerebral cortex in cats under nitrous oxide-oxygen anaesthesia. Autoregulation of the cortical blood flow was also tested during step-changes of the arterial blood pressure. Observations were made before and after an episode of severe hypoxia. 2. An episode of systemic hypoxia disrupted the normal high correlation between cortical blood flow and EEG frequency content. In the post-hypoxic period cortical flows of up to about three times normal values were recorded together with brain swelling and a slow wave EEG. The hyperemia and swelling subsided during 1–2 h after the hypoxic episode, and were accompanied by partial or complete recovery of the EEG. In the post-hypoxic period a defective autoregulation of the cortical blood flow to changes in the systemic blood pressure was demonstrated. 3. The cerebral post-hypoxic state with hyperaemia, brain swelling, EEG depression, and loss of autoregulation of blood flow, is probably caused by an accumulation of anaerobic metabolites which lead to cerebral tissue acidosis.

    Notes: Summary The corticothalamic projections from the gyrus proreus and the medial wall of the rostral hemisphere have been studied in the cat with the silver method of Nauta. The gyrus proreus projects upon the following nuclei (for abbreviations, see list on page 133), ipsilateral R, VA, VM, VL, MD, Pc, CL, CM, Pf, VPM, VPMpc. VPI and to the contralateral principal nucleus of the trigeminal nerve. The medial wall of the rostral hemisphere projects bilaterally upon R, VA, VM, VL, MD, Pc, CL, CM, Pf, VPM, VPMpc, VPI, VPL, the dorsal column nuclei and the principal nucleus of the trigeminal nerve. The ipsilateral thalamic projection is more abundant than the contralateral. The latter appears to increase in amount as the lesion is placed successively more ventrally on the medial wall of the rostral hemisphere. Some degenerating fibers cross in the corpus callosum and descend in the contralateral internal capsule but the majority cross in the dorsal part of the anterior commissure and reach the medial aspect of the anterior limb of the contralateral internal capsule. A somatotopical organization of the medial wall of the rostral hemisphere has been demonstrated. The rostrocaudal part projects upon the ipsilateral VPL lateralis (VPLl) and nucleus cuneatus and the contralateral nucleus gracilis and VPL medialis (VPLm). The caudal part of this cortical area sends fibers bilaterally to VPM, VPMpc, and the principal nucleus of the trigeminal nerve. The intermediate part, which also includes agranular cortex on the medial wall, projects upon ispsilateral VPLm and nucleus gracilis and upon contralateral VPLl and nucleus cuneatus. — The fibers to the ventro-basal complex, dorsal column nuclei and the principal nucleus of the trigeminal nerve are rather thick. The corticofugal fibers to the other thalamic nuclei are quite thin. — The findings are discussed in light of relevant anatomical and physiological observations in the literature and special emphasis has been laid on reported observations on the “supplementary motor” area.

    Notes: Summary The corticothalamic projection from the anterior ectosylvian gyrus in the cat has been studied with the silver impregnation method of Nauta. The second somatosensory cortical area (SII) projects upon the ipsilateral nucleus ventralis posterolateralis (VPL), nucleus ventralis posteromedialis (VPM), the posterior thalamic region (PO) and to a slight extent upon the reticular nucleus of the thalamus (R), the centrum medianum (CM), the parvocellular part of VPM (VPMpc) and the nucleus ventralis posterior inferior (VPI). A somatotopical arrangement in the projection upon the ventro-basal (VB) complex has been demonstrated and a topical arrangement in the corticothalamic fibers from SII to PO is also evident. The transitional area between SII and the second auditory cortex sends fibers mainly to the entire magnocellular part of the medial geniculate body (MGmc) and to a lesser degree to the principal division of this nucleus (MGp). The corticofugal fibers from SII follow various and rather complicated circuitous routes before they end in the different thalamic nuclei. The experimental findings are discussed in the light of recent anatomical and physiological observations. It is shown that zones B and C of SII which have been shown by Carreras and Andersson (1963) to possess a large number of place and modality specific neurons project upon the VB-complex. On the other hand, zone A which contains a majority of place and modality unspecific neurons sends its fibers exclusively to PO. Finally the problem of thalamocortical projections to SII is briefly discussed.

    Notes: Summary Small lesions (in some cases bilateral) were made in the cerebral primary sensorimotor region in altogether 21 adult cats and the ensuing degeneration in the pontine nuclei was studied with the silver impregnation methods of Nauta and Glees. Using thermocoagulation it was possible to obtain lesions restricted entirely to particular cortical regions (for example the “hindlimb region” in the posterior sigmoid gyrus). The main results are as follows: 1. All parts of the primary sensorimotor region send fibres to the pontine nuclei. The projections from the posterior part of the posterior sigmoid gyrus and the posterior part of the coronal gyrus are relatively scanty. 2. The cortical “motor” area (the anterior sigmoid gyrus and the anterior part of the coronal gyrus) and the “sensory” area (the posterior sigmoid gyrus and the posterior part of the coronal gyrus) do not project to identical pontine regions, although both projections are organized in principally the same way. 3. The “motor” and “sensory” areas both project in a somatotopical manner onto two longitudinally oriented sharply delimited columns. In both projections one column is located medial and one lateral to the longitudinal fibre bundles of the corticospinal and corticobulbar tracts. Within the medial columns the “hindlimb” is represented ventrally with “face” most dorsally, within the lateral columns the “hindlimb” is located most caudally, with “forelimb” and “face” successively more rostrally. 4. The present results are in agreement with physiological observations on the cerebrocerebellar relations, but show that the pontine projection from the primary sensorimotor cortex is organized in a more complex manner than hitherto assumed.

    Notes: Summary The activity of 128 single fibers of the optic nerve was recorded in 13 cats at temperatures between 27 and 39° C. Nonsequential interval histograms were computed on line. Decreasing temperature diminished the mean frequency of the fiber activity from 56/sec at 37–39° C to 21/sec below 29° C. Above 35° C the histograms were unimodal or bimodal, the first peak caused by repetitive discharges. Below 35° C multimodal histograms appeared; in some distributions several peaks were superimposed. At temperatures below 29° C only multimodal distributions were obtained. The phasic response of the neurons to light showed an increase of latency and of inhibition according to the decrease of temperature. Often the type of the response of the neuron could not be recognized below 30° C. During hypothermia interactions in the retina may be reduced and this may explain why multimodal distributions occur more frequently.

    Notes: Summary An increase of the extracellular calcium-concentration shifts the extreme current values of the current-voltage-relation of a Ranvier-node towards depolarization. This influence can be described by the change of one single parameter V Tγ of an equation representing the current-voltage-characteristic. V Tγ referres to the potential at which the s-shaped step-function of resistance change assumes the arithmetical mean of its limiting values. The step-function compares to the variable of potassium conductance n ∞ 4 (V). An increase of [Ca··] a shifts V Tγ towards depolarizing potentials. V Tγ is also found to depend on [K·] a . The influence of calcium on membrane potential is interpreted as a consequence of the observed shift of V Tγ .

Functional properties of excitatory connections from cortex, thalamus and periphery to a total of 438 trigeminal bulbar neurons of the cat have been investigated extracellularly. For the sample considered, correlations between latency of response to ipsilateral electrical single stimuli, contralateral electrical thalamic single and serial stimuli (N. ventralis posteromedialis) and also contralateral electrical cortical single and serial stimuli (somatosensory areas S I, S II) were established. 2. With increasing peripheral latency of response, the percentage of neurons responding to central stimulation increased as well. 3. Neurons following thalamic, cortical or peripheral stimulation frequencies of 50 cps or more showed in the average shorter latencies of response compared with neurons that could not be driven with 50 cps stimulation. 4. Bulbar neurons antidromically invaded by stimulation of the thalamus showed shorter latencies to peripheral, thalamic and cortical stimuli compared with other neurons. 5. Lemniscal neurons that could be activated monosynaptically by cortical stimulation have been observed. 6. Neurons with a small peripheral receptive field had in the average a shorter latency to peripheral stimuli than neurons with a large receptive field. 7. Responses to peripheral stimuli could be inhibited by preceding thalamic and cortical stimuli. 8. Possible pathways that are involved in transmission of thalamo-bulbar effects have been discussed and schematically represented. 9. All results have been examined by means of statistical methods.

Hippocampal and lateral geniculate neurones in anaesthetized cats (Chloralose-Urethane) were examined with multibarrelled microelectrodes, testing their responsiveness to microelectrophoretic application of acetylcholine and photic stimulation. 2. In the ventral hippocampus and in the lateral geniculate body 60% of all neurones responded to acetylcholine. 3. Hippocampal neurones were activated with relatively short delay, often less than 1 sec. By contrast, lateral geniculate neurones responded with a latency period of 2–12 sec. The recovery time after acetylcholine-microelectrophoresis was found to be 10–20 sec in both regions. 4. The response of hippocampal and lateral geniculate neurones to photic stimulation was enhanced by local application of acetylcholine; even during phenobarbital depression the photic responses were restored by acetylcholinemicroelectrophoresis.

The EEG, recorded monopolarly from the pial surface, was investigated during insuline induced hypoglycemia in acute cats and compared with the activity of cortical cells recorded with intra or “quasi-intracellular” electrodes. 2. Pathological changes of the EEG were observed only when the blood glucose fell below 25–30 mg-%. Electrical silence was observed at blood glucose levels below 15–10 mg-%. 3. The essentially flat, “desynchronized” EEG of the awake animal before hypoglycemia did not show any relation between the small, irregular fast EEG- potentials and the statistically distributed cellular potentials. —During the regular 8–10/sec spindles (Fig. 3) a close correlation was found between the single surface- negative spindle waves and the mostly subthreshold compound cellular EPSP's. 4. Slow waves of δ-frequency showed similar but less close correlations, if the waves were of regular appearance comparable to “monomorphic” δ-waves (Fig.4A). Other forms of slow complex potentials (Fig.4B and C), which correspond to “polymorphic” δ-waves in an EEG-record (e.g. Fig.4C and Fig.2d) may show different relations between cellular and EEG-activity which were, however, consistent for each type of complex wave. 5. Sharp waves were divided into primary positive and primary negative bi- (or tri-)phasic potentials. The primary positive phase was always shorter (below 20–40 msec) than the primary negative phase (above 100 msec). The mostly suprathreshold cellular depolarization, which may lead to a short burst of discharge, coincided with the primary, i.e. either the primary positive or the primary negative phase (Fig. 7 shows records from the same cell and different EEG-phenomena). The phase coupling, i.e. the “synchronization” with the EEG-potential, is closer in the primary positive than the primary negative waves, and the duration of the cellular depolarization is also shorter in the former case (compare Fig.7B I–III with 7B IV). This can be interpreted as stronger synchronization of cellular activity during the short primary positive waves. 6. A causal relation between cortical neuronal activity and EEG-potentials is assumed. Differences in the closeness of phase coupling and the changing phase relation between cellular and EEG-activity according to the form and steepness of cortical EEG-potentials are explained by a simple model of electrogenesis of EEG-potentials, which takes in account the degree of synchronization of corticopetal and cortico-fugal fibre activity as well as the summation of postsynaptic potentials of cortical neurones.

    Notes: Summary The activation of focal epileptic activities during wakefulness, slow and REM sleep was studied in chronic experiments in 20 epileptic cats (Kopeloff's method). The lesions were produced in the nucleus amygdaloideus (pars basolateralis), hippocampus dorsalis, formatio reticularis mesencephali and in the isocortex. Each animal was observed from between 3 to 60 days and a total of 442 hours of polygraphy (E.E.G., E.M.G, Eye movements) were recorded. Within the first 7 days all animals showed E.E.G paroxysms and most of them showed seizures from the beginning of the second week. In those cats with subcortical lesions there was no change detected in the duration, distribution and organisation of the different sleep phases. The paroxysmal E.E.G activity seen in the wakeful animal were not activated or focalised during slow-wave sleep; in REM sleep the paroxysms disappeared completely, only a few spindles were seen. Animals with lesions in the isocortex rarely showed paroxysms during the slow wave sleep. However, during REM sleep a clear focalisation was seen, although there was no additional activation in the area of the lesion. In all animals the most significant of the paroxysms was seen during a state which we should like to describe as; “Awake without any motor activity”. It is assumed that this state corresponds to the state of falling asleep in man.

    Notes: Summary In 102 single muscle cells of 7 rats with alimentary potassium depletion we found under influence of insulin (0.1 I.U./ml) a depolarisation of 11.2 mV, i.e. from −94.6 (s=±6.4)mV (100 cells) to −83.4 (s=±6.8)mV (p〈0.001). The potassium concentration in the incubation medium was 4.7 (s=±0.29) mequ/l. — In addition we measured under influence of insulin (0.1 I.U./ml) an intracellular potassium concentration of 130 mval/lH2O IZR, which is probably higher than in potassium deficient animals without insulin (p〈0.05). These findings suggest that insulin produces a netto potassium influx in potassium deficient animals, which could explain the depolarisation.

The calcium induced increase in ATPase and the rate of calcium uptake of the vesicular fragments of sarcoplasmic reticulum isolated from rabbit skeletal muscle are reduced by reserpine, prenylamine, chlorpromazine and imipramine. 3×10−5M reserpine, prenylamine, chlorpromazine and ∼3×10−4M imipramine are required to produce 50% inhibition of both activities. 2. In the presence of the drugs the rate of calcium exchange at the cessation of calcium uptake is reduced to the same extent as the initial rate of calcium uptake. 3. Neither the calcium storing capacity nor the ability to concentrate calcium are impaired by the drugs. 4. The drugs do not affect the calcium dependent phosphate exchange between ATP and ADP and the calcium dependent formation of phosphoprotein.

    Notes: Summary Liver tissue of rats pretreated with tolbutamide, with other hypoglycaemic sulfonylurea compounds, or with insulin formed more bilirubinglucuronide when incubated in vitro than the tissue of untreated controls. The effect was present two hours after the blood sugar lowering agents had been injected intraperitoneally. It was dose-dependent and well correlated to the hypoglycaemic response. A methylated sulfonylurea compound, which is chemically closely related to tolbutamide but devoid of blood sugar lowering activity failed to show this effect. Glucuronide formation in hypoglycaemia induced by insulin or tolbutamide is increased as more activated glucuronic acid (UDPGA) is made available to the conjugation reaction. There was no change in the activity of the enzyme responsible for glucuronide synthesis, the UDP-glucuronyl-transferase, in our experiments. There was no indication that the formation of UDPGA from UDPG was accelerated by insulin or sulfonylureas. There was no change in the activity of the hepatic UDPG-dehydrogenase. Factors which could favour the formation of UDPGA such as an increased NAD+/NADH ratio or an elevated ATP concentration in the tissue were not present following tolbutamide.

    Notes: Summary Local anesthetics (LA's) were examined for their ability to inhibit medullary catecholamine release from perfused cat adrenal glands in response to calcium (0.5 mM) in the presence of 56 mM KCl. LA's which are esters of p-aminobenzoic acid (including benzocaine), or which possess either an amide group (dibucaine), an amidine group (phenacaine), or an amino alkyl ether linkage (diphenhydramine) all produced a graded inhibition of the action of calcium, which was reversed by excess calcium (3 mM). Benzocaine, which does not possess an alkyl amino nitrogen, was five times more potent than procaine in depressing calciumevoked secretion; benoxinate, as well as tetracaine, which differ from procaine and its dimethyl analogue by possessing substituent groups on the aromatic ring were over thirty times more potent than procaine and dimethyl-procaine. Increasing the pH of the perfusion medium from 7.0–8.3 produced no marked alteration in the ability of procaine, tetracaine, and benzocaine to inhibit the stimulant actions of calcium. It is concluded that the aromatic ring of the LA molecule is more important than the alkyl nitrogen in determining the activity of a given agent in blocking the action of calcium.

    Notes: Summary The influence of stimulation frequency on the course of the transmembrane action potential (AP) and on the isometric tension of isolated guinea pig papillary muscles has been investigated. Special attention has been paid to the question whether the observed changes can be due to a frequency dependent increase of the extracellular concentration of Ca2+ and K+. The following results have been obtained: 1. The amplitude of the AP decreases at a stimulation frequency above 2/sec due to a diminished membrane-resting-potential (MRP) and a decrease in overshoot. 2. The duration of the AP is influenced biphasically by increasing the stimulation frequency at relatively low external calcium concentrations (1.2 and 2.4 mM). When the frequency of stimulation is increased, starting at 0.125/sec, the AP duration is prolonged at first and then shortened. At frequencies below 0.125/sec (down to 0.004/sec) the AP duration again increases. The prolongation of the AP in the medium frequency range (between 0.125 and 0.5/sec) is minimal at a higher calcium concentration (4.8 mM). The marked shortening of the AP duration caused by an increase in stimulation frequency above 1/sec corresponds to the frequency dependent increase in isometric tension of the papillary muscle. 3. The AP duration is shortened by 70 msec when the stimulation frequency is raised from 1/sec to 5/sec. After switching back to the lower frequency (1/sec) the disappearance of the frequency effect on the duration of the AP starts with a lower and continues with a higher speed than that on the force of contraction, the original values of both parameters being reached at the same time. 4. The extent of the frequency induced change of the AP duration is almost equal at 30%, 60% and 90% repolarisation. Consequently, the duration of the “plateau” (at 30% repolarisation) is shortened relatively more than the AP duration at 90% repolarisation. 5. The AP duration at 90% repolarisation is influenced by Ca2+ and Na+ antagonistically according to the relation [Ca2+]/[Na+]2 in the frequency range between 0.125/sec and 4.0/sec. In contrast, the extent of the shortening of the “relative duration of the plateau” depends on the external sodium concentration ([Na+] e ). The lesser shortening of the “relative duration of the plateau” at a decreased [Na+] e (70 mM instead of 140 mM) corresponds to a decreased positive inotropic frequency effect. 6. The MRP is decreased by 8 mV when the stimulation frequency is increased from 1/sec to 5/sec. Considering the relation between MRP and [K+] e at a stimulation frequency of 1/sec a frequency induced increase of [K+] e from 5.9 mM to 8–9 mM can be assumed. Such an increase in [K+] e , however, only causes a shortening of the AP duration by 6 msec. Concomitantly, the relative duration of the plateau is prolonged. 7. The shortening of the AP duration of about 70 msec due to an increase of the stimulation frequency from 1/sec to 5/sec equals—as does the augmentation of the contractile force of the muscle—the effect of a two—or threefold elevation of the external calcium concentration. Similarly the lengthening of the AP duration by an increase in stimulation frequency from 0.125 to 0.5/sec at a relatively low external calcium concentration (1.2 mM) equals the effect of raising the [Ca2+] e . 8. The results lead to the conclusion that the influence of the frequency of stimulation on the duration of the action potential is caused mainly by an increase of the calcium concentration at the outside of the cell membrane while the decrease of the membrane-resting-potential as well as of the overshoot may be the result of an extracellular accumulation of K+.

Reserpine, chlorpromazine, prenylamine and imipramine are bound to vesicles isolated from the sarcoplasmic reticulum of rabbit striated muscle cells as well as by the lipids which can be extracted from the vesicular preparations. 2. At concentrations of 5×10−7 M reserpine, chlorpromazine and prenylamine, drug binding can just be detected. At drug concentrations of 10−4 M the drug uptake amounts to 0.1 μmol per mg vesicular protein, 0.2 μmol drug per mg vesicular lipid and ∼0.4 μmol drug per mg phosphatidylcholine. 3. Drug binding is reversible and temperature independent. 4. Drug binding is not diminished when the phospholipids are hydrolysed by phospholipase A, C or D. 5. Drug binding is abolished by hydrogenation of the isolated lipids as well as of the lipids bound to the membranes. 6. In addition calcium uptake the Ca++ induced increase in ATP breakdown and the phosphate transfer reaction are inhibited when the lipids in the membranes are hydrogenated. 7. The normal ATPase as well as the lipid free proteins myokinase and actin are not affected by hydrogenation.

    Notes: From the sedimentation-diffusion equilibria of some polymer solutions the average molecular weights M̄n, M̄w, M̄z, and M̄z+1 have been determined in different ways. In particular, the applicability of Fujita's method, which utilizes concentration gradient values at the midpoint of the solution column at a number of rotor speeds, was examined. It appears that if the gradients at some other places in the column are also used, a smaller range of rotor speeds suffices. This method is generally applicable for determining the average molecular weights specified above.

    Notes: The morphological character of the surface region of polyethylene has been considered with respect to adhesion and adhesive joint strength. By melting polyethylene onto a high-energy surface (e.g., aluminum) we have provided for extensive nucleation and the formation of a transcrystalline region in the polymer. Dissolution of the metal rather than peeling the metal from the polymer leaves the surface region of the polymer intact. The polymer sheet is now amenable to conventional adhesive bonding and forms a strong adhesive joint. We conclude from this study that the occurrence of the normal weak boundary layer is a consequence of the morphology of the surface region of the material and is, therefore, influenced by the method of preparation.

    Notes: Molecular structures of chlorinated poly(vinyl chloride) and polybutadiene have been studied by high resolution NMR. The spectra of the chlorinated polymers give broad signals. New peaks appear in the lower fields of the —CH2— and —CHCl— groups with increasing chlorine content. The chlorination of poly(vinyl chloride) takes place predominantly on —CH2— rather than on —CHCl—, e.g., a 70% chlorinated polymer has about 10 mole-% of —CCl2— groups. Polybutadiene reacts first with chlorine by addition to give a head-to-head poly(vinyl chloride), and then the substitution of the hydrogen atom takes place. Chlorinated polybutadiene with 70% Cl has about 18 mole-% of —CCl2—. The multiplets characteristic of spin-spin couplings in the spectrum of the original poly(vinyl chloride) are still observed in that of the highly chlorinated product. This fact shows that a considerable number of poly(vinyl chloride) sequences of certain lengths persist in the highly chlorinated polymer.

    Notes: Complete fractionations into 5, 10, and 20 fractions were calculated by a numerical method based on the Flory-Huggins theory in order to evaluate various procedures for determining the molecular weight distribution from fractionation data. If the initial distributions are wide, the differential distribution cannot be accurately reconstructed, not even if each fraction is characterized by two average molecular weights (instead of one, as is customary). In addition to this inadequacy in the evaluation procedure there are the experimental errors which further detract from the accuracy of the result. The integral distribution can, in some cases, be approximated fairly well by means of the Schulz method, provided that the polymer is separated into many fractions with narrow distributions. However, the integral distribution thus obtained does not reflect details in the differential distribution. Polymer fractionation does not appear to be a suitable procedure for accurate determination of the differential distribution. From the assembled material, a thermodynamic method has been derived which seems to hold out better prospects. It should enable the differential distribution to be directly determined from a detailed analysis of the liquid-liquid phase relationships, provided the free energy of mixing function of the system is known.

    Notes: The conductivity of dry poly(hexamethylene adipamide) (nylon 66) was measured as a function of time and temperature. Three temperature ranges were observed in which the time dependence of conductivity differed: (a) below 80°C. the conductivity decreased continuously with time; (b) between 80°C. and 110°C. the conductivity remained constant over long periods; (c) above 120°C. a continuous decrease in conductivity was again observed. In other experiments the volume of gas evolved from the nylon film was measured under continuous potential and compared with the total current passed through the sample. It was observed that above 120°C. the gas evolved corresponded to about one-half the volume calculated if the conduction process involved only protons. Below 120°C. the gas evolved corresponded to an increasingly small fraction of the total current until below 90°C. no evolution of gas was observed. This suggests that at temperatures above 120°C. conduction involves the transport of both protons and electrons, whereas at lower temperatures it is electronic. Mechanisms of conduction are discussed.

    Notes: The electrical conductivities in vacuo of poly(ethylene oxide) and two higher olefin oxide polymers have been found to be ∼9 orders higher than for other saturated organic polymers. The possibility of ionic transport resulting from the presence of impurities (including water) has been eliminated, and it is proposed that an inherent ionic process is operative, involving the generation of protons and then subsequent transport by a handing-on process. The two general requirements are the presence of proton-accepting atoms (in this case oxygen) in the polymer chains; and proximity to the melting point to ensure adequate chain-mobility. These requirements are met by poly(ethylene oxide), poly(trimethylene oxide), and poly(tetramethylene oxide), which are all close to their melting points at room temperature. poly(methylene oxide), with a melting point of ∼180°C., on the other hand, has the low conductivity of a typical insulator.

    Notes: At present the widely used model for explaining viscoelastic and dielectric properties of polymer solutions is that of Rouse and Bueche. Here the polymer molecule is considered as an array of Gaussian subunits, each of which acts as an entropy spring. The motion of these segments is damped by the viscous drag of the surrounding solvent (RB model). An alternative model is presented, in which the segments are torsional oscillators consisting of two or three backbone links, and the damping is due to hindered internal rotation (DTO model). The mathematical treatment of these two models is essentially identical, but the physical interpretation of the constants used is very different. The DTO model has previously been applied by one of us to the interpretation of viscoelastic data. It is here applied to the interpretation of dielectric loss data. It is shown that dielectric measurements in dilute solution should very readily discriminate between the two approaches. Finally it is shown that the relaxation time computed from the DTO model is in closer agreement with published NMR data on poly(propylene oxide) 2025, than is the RB relaxation time. The postulates of the DTO model appear to be confirmed for this low molecular weight polymer. An even more sensitive distinction should be available by studies of the relaxation time as a function of polymer concentration.

    Notes: Gum arabic was found to have an osmotic molecular weight of 250,000, in agreement with earlier determinations. A molecular weight of 365,000 was found by light scattering, somewhat higher than obtained earlier by sedimentation equilibrium analysis but lower than light-scattering values reported by other investigators. The M̄w/Mn ratio, 1.46, is quite low in gum arabic. The angular dependence of light scattering exhibited the upward curvature to be expected of a spherical molecule and a radius of gyration of about 100 A. or less, as estimated from a Zimm plot. Fractionation of the original gum arabic was done by precipitation of a 0.5% solution in aqueous 0.5% NaCl with acetone. Comparison of the curves of viscosity versus molecular weight and the estimated radius of gyration shows that the hydrodynamic volume is less than that of branched dextran of similar molecular weight. The electroviscous effects for gum arabic in aqueous solution were shown by reduced viscosity curves at various acidities and in salt. The degree of dissociation was calculated for each pH level. The minimum intrinsic viscosity was found in 0.04N HCl where the degree of dissociation at pH 1.5 was found to be 0.049. When the acidity was increased, further reduction in viscosity was found to be negligible. Routine determination of the viscosity and molecular weight of the fractions was done in 0.35M NaCl at pH 10 to which 0.25% of the sodium salt of ethylenediaminetetraacetic acid was added as a sequestrant. The intrinsic viscosity in this solvent was nearly as low as in 0.04N HCl. Light-scattering dissymmetries in water and in 0.35M NaCl plus EDTA at pH 10 were similar, 1.13 and 1.09, respectively, which showed that actual expansion of the macroion is not the cause of the large increase in viscosity of gum arabic when the ionic strength of the solvent is reduced. Periodate oxidation of the polymer confirmed the existence of a 1-3-linked backbone of galactose. Subsequent treatment of the oxidized polymer with alkali reduced the osmotic molecular weight to 45,000 but failed to remove oxidized side branches. The oxidized polymer was fractionated by gel permeation chromatography and the intrinsie viscosity-molecular weight relation compared with relations for fractions of the unoxidized polymer and for other branched and crosslinked polymers.

    Notes: Stress-induced crystallization in a rapidly stretched natural rubber gum vulcanizate has been studied using thermal techniques to follow the development of crystallinity. A special-purpose analog computer has been assembled and used on-line to process the thermal and mechanical data obtained in high speed tensile testing. Roughly first-order room temperature crystallization kinetics curves were obtained having time constants of 50-60 msec in the range of 400-540% extension. While the rate of this rapid, presumably primary crystallization appears rather insensitive to elongation in this limited range, the extent of crystallization at 400 msec increases smoothly from zero at 340% elongation to around 18% at 540% elongation. It is shown that our high-speed tensile tester can stretch this vulcanizate fast enough that most of the crystallization takes place after extension has been completed. Stress-strain curves obtained at this high rate are compared with those obtained at lower rates where crystallization takes place during the stretching.

    Notes: Experimental evidence concerning the dependence of the intrinsic viscosity [η] on molecular weight M in the low molecular weight range (from oligomers to M = 5 × 104) has been collected in a variety of solvents for about ten polymers, i.e., polyethylene, poly(ethylene oxide), poly(propylene oxide), polydimethylsiloxane, polyisobutylene, poly(vinylacetate), poly(methyl methacrylate), polystyrene, poly-α-methylstyrene, and some cellulose derivatives. In theta solvents, the constancy of the ratio [η]Θ/M0.5 extends down to values of M much lower than those predicted by current hydrodynamic theories. In good solvents, and on decreasing M, the polymers examined, with the exception of polyethylene and some cellulose derivatives, show a decrease in the exponent a of the Mark-Houwink equation [η] = KMa. This upward curvature gives rise to the existence of a more or less extended linear region where the equation [η] = K0M0.5 is obeyed. Below the linear range, i.e., for even shorter chains, the exponent a can increase, i.e., polydimethylsiloxane, or decrease below 0.5, i.e., poly(ethylene oxide), depending on the particular chain properties. These different dependences have been discussed in terms of: (a) variations of thermodynamic interactions with molecular weight; (b) variations of conformational characteristics (as for instance the ratio) 〈r02/nl2〉, where 〈r02〉 is the unperturbed mean square end-to-end distance and n is the number of bonds each of length l; (c) hydrodynamic properties of short chains.

    Notes: Isotactic and atactic poly(methyl methacrylate) containing varying amounts of polymerization initiator and chain-transfer additives, and carefully purified radiation-polymerized material, were γ-irradiated in the dark at liquid nitrogen temperature. On warming to room temperature at a near-linear rate of 20°K./min., a glow peak having a maximum luminescence intensity at 162 ± 8°K. was observed in all samples; an additional peak at 239 ± 7°K. was resolved relatively infrequently. Low luminescence yields precluded an investigation of the spectral distribution of the glow peaks. It is shown that the electron traps associated with the lower temperature peak are most probably the main-chain methyl groups, while the higher temperature glow peak is tentatively associated with escape of electrons from structural defects in a few small crystalline regions of the samples. It is postulated that, for the peak at 162°K., the trapped electrons combine radiatively with luminescence centers when thermally induced rotational motion of the main-chain methyl groups permits sufficient wave-function overlap. Assuming that methods of glow curve analysis proposed for inorganic materials are applicable to organics, first-order recombination kinetics and an activation energy of 0.084 ± 0.006 e. v. are deduced for the intensity maximum at 162°K. This activation energy is in fair agreement with that obtained by Bordoni et al. for an unspecified side-chain motion occurring at similar temperatures, but is only about half the values quoted with some reservations by Powles and by Kawai on the basis of NMR experiments. It was not possible to determine the kinetics of the 239°K. peak with certainty, but an activation energy of 0.432 ± 0.085 e. v. follows from a first-order assumption. The additives present in the samples did not appear to play any significant part as electrontrapping agents; this observation contrasts with some recent work on the visible and ultraviolet absorption spectra of the same materials which showed a close correlation of additional bands developed following irradiation with the presence of specific additives.

    Notes: Viscoelastic properties of uncrosslinked 1,2-polybutadiene (91.5% vinyl, 7.0% cis, 1.5% trans, number-average molecular weight 99,000) were studied by dynamic shear measurements between 0.15 and 600 cps (torsion pendulum and Fitzgerald transducer) and shear creep measurements over time periods up to 3.7 × 104 sec., in the temperature rang from 5 to 50°C. More limited dynamic measurements were made on a sample of unvulcanized natural rubber with number-average molecular weight 350,000 at frequencies from 0.4 to 400 cps and temperatures from 13 to 48°C. All data were reduced to 25°C. by shift factors calculated from equations of the WLF form with the following coefficients: 1,2-polybutadiene, c1 = 6.23, c2 = 72.5; natural rubber, c1 = 5.94, c2 = 151.6. In the transition zone, the relative positions of the loss tangent curves on the logarithmic frequency scale for these and other rubbers (1,4-polybutadiene with 50% trans configuration; styrene-butadiene rubber with 23.5% styrene content; and polyisobutylene) provided relative measures of local segment mobility. At 25°C., these ranged over a factor of 3700 with 1,2-polybutadiene and polyisobutylene the lowest and 1,4-polybutadiene the highest. When the frequency scale of each rubber was reduced to a temperature 100°C. above its glass transition temperature, however, the loss tangent curves for all except polyisobutylene were nearly coincident; the latter still showed a lower mobility by a factor of about 1/800. The terminal relaxation time and steady-state compliance for the 1,2-polybutadiene calculated from the Rouse theory were larger than those observed experimentally. The level of compliance corresponding to the entanglement network of 1,2-polybutadiene, JeN, was calculated by integration over the loss compliance, J″, to be 1.62 × 10-7 cm.2/dyne; integration over G″ to obtain the corresponding modulus gave reasonable agreement. From such JeN, values, the average number of chain atoms between entanglement points, jZe, was estimated as follows: 1,2-polybutadiene, 132; natural rubber, 360; 1,4-polybutadiene, 110; styrene-butadiene rubber, 186; polyisobutylene, 320. Values of jZe were also estimated from the minimum in the loss tangent and compared with those reported from the molecular weight dependence of viscosity. The three sources were in generally good agreement.

    Notes: The melt viscosity, the glass transition, and the effect of pressure on these are analyzed for polystyrene on the basis of the Tammann-Hesse viscosity equation: log η = log A + B/(T - T0). Evidence that the glass transition is an isoviscosity state (log ηg ≃ 13) for lower molecular weight fractions (M 〈 Mc) is reviewed. For a polystyrene fraction of intermediate molecular weight (M ≃ 19,000; tg = 89°C.), it is shown that B is independent of the p-v-T state of the polymer liquid and that dT0/dP = dTg/dP. This is consistent with the postulate that B is determined by the internal barriers to rotation in the isolated polymer chain. Relationships are derived for flow “activation energies” at constant pressure and at constant volume, and for the “activation volume.” Values for polystyrene along the zero-pressure isobar and along the constant viscosity, glasstransition line are reported. For the latter, ΔVg* is constant and corresponds to about 10 styrene units. The “free volume” viscosity equation: log η = log A + b/2.3φ, is reexamined. For polystyrene and polyisobutylene, φg/b = 0.03, but φg and b themselves differ appreciably in these polymers. The parameter b is the product of an equilibrium term Δα and the kinetic term B, and none of these is a “universal” constant for different polymers. The physical significance of the free volume parameter φ, particularly with regard to the “excess” liquid volume, remains undefined. Two new relationships for dTg/dP, one an exact derivation and the other an empirical correlation, are presented.

    Notes: A theoretical treatment is given for the formation of visible holes in an elastic solid. It differs from previous treatments of bubble formation in liquids by neglecting the problem of hole nucleation altogether. Instead, a small spherical hole is assumed to be present initially. The inflation of such a hole by a dissolved gas is then considered. A critical internal pressure is deduced, at which the hypothetical hole would become infinitely large. This pressure is given by 5G/2; where G is the shear modulus of the rubber. Some model experiments are described in which swollen rubber vulcanizates were rapidly heated to bring the dissolved liquid into a superheated conditions. The temperatures of rapid bubble formation were determined for a number of vulcanizates having different degrees of crosslinking and hence different values of shear modulus, and for different swelling liquids. The results are shown to be in reasonably good quantitative agreement with the theoretical predictions.

    Notes: The structure of the polycarbonate chain has been analyzed from the point of view of the spatial configurations it may assume. The carbonate group is certainly planar, and the trans,trans configuration probably is strongly preferred. Rotations about the aryloxygen bonds are subject to symmetric, twofold potentials. It follows that the molecule can be treated as a freely rotating chain consisting of a succession of virtual bonds 7.0 Å in length, joined at angles of ca. 112°. Calculations carried out on this basis yield 〈r2〉0/M = 0.85 Å2/g-mole wt for the unperturbed random coil, in excellent agreement with the experimental results of Berry, Nomura, and Mayhan. The effect of occurrence of some of the carbonate groups in cis, trans configurations is investigated using more elaborate methods.

    Notes: The orientation of the crystallographic c axis (chain axis) was followed by x-ray diffraction during the crystallization of four samples of isotactic polystyrene differing in elongation ratio. The crystallite orientation can be expressed by 〈cos2 χc〉, where χc is the angle between the c axis and the stretching direction. The degrees of crystallinity w were estimated from the diffraction data by using density for calibration. It was found that 〈cos2 χc〉 decreases in a linear manner with crystallinity, the rate of decrease being very small when the elongation ratio α is 5, but becoming progressively larger as α is decreased toward unity. A qualitative measure suggests that amorphous orientation decreases during crystallization at a rate which is nearly independent of α. The variation of 〈cos2 χc〉 with w is therefore governed by the orientation of the statistical chain segments prior to crystallization. If the elongation ratio is small, the supply of well oriented statistical segments is limited, and 〈cos2 χc〉 will decrease at a rapid rate during crystallization. A treatment due to Krigbaum and Roe permits evaluation of the ratio, ν/N, where ν and N are the average numbers of statistical segments in the crystallization nucleus of critical size, and in a network chain, respectively. Our polystyrene samples were not crosslinked, so chain entanglements must serve as junction points. Values of ν could not be obtained, since N was unknown. However, the (ν/N) ratio for isotactic polystyrene decreases slowly with α, and the values agree reasonably well with those obtained in a previous study of oriented polychloroprene networks. After nearly complete crystallization (ω ca. 0.30), the long period spacing measured by low angle diffraction was approximately 135 Å, and varied only slightly with elongation ratio in the range α = 1 to 5. It therefore appears that chain folded lamellae are present in both drawn and undrawn samples of isotactic polystyrene.

    Notes: On the basis of an isoviscosity criterion for the glass transition (ηg ⋍ 1013 poise) in liquids of low molecular weight, theoretical Tg values were calculated for the n-alkane series by the equation log η = log A + B/(T - T0), with the use of values reported by Lewis for the parameters. The Tg/T0 ratio reaches a limiting value of 1.25 and φg = (Tg - T0)/2.3B = 0.027, a constant. Extrapolation to (CH2)∞ gives Tg = 200°K., T0 = 160°K., and B = 640°K. This Tg is consistent with other estimates for poly-ethylene, and T0 coincides with the temperature at which the “excess” liquid entropy for (CH2)∞ becomes zero from thermodynamic data. For polymer liquids it is proposed that E0 = 2.3RB is determined by the internal barriers to rotation for the “isolated” polymer chains. Thus, E0 = 2.9 kcal./mole for polyethylene, 3.0 kcal./mole for polystyrene, 5.7 kcal./mole for polyisobutylene, and 1.9 kcal./mole for polydimethylsiloxane.

    Notes: The ESR spectra of peroxy radicals in irradiated powders and oriented samples of polytetrafluoroethylene (PTEE) have been measured with a K-band spectrometer, and the principal values and directions of the g tensor were determined both at room temperature and at 77°K. In contrast to the spectra of the usual peroxy radicals, those trapped in γ-irradiated PTFE exhibited an ESR spectrum apparently having a larger principal value for g⊥ than for g∥ when measured at room temperature, although the normal principal values were observed at 77°K. As for the directions of the principal axes, g∥ was directed along the chain axis at room temperature and was perpendicular to the chain axis at 77°K. From the temperature change of the g tensor and the line shapes in the oriented samples, it is shown that the observed temperature change of the spectra is due to rapid rotation at room temperature around the chain axis rather than around the C—O bond axis. Assuming this, the apparent principal values of the g tensor at room temperature were calculated from the g tensor obtained at 77°K. for the rigid state, and the results are in good agreement with observations at room temperature. A structure for the peroxy radicals is also proposed. In addition, the spectral line shape function for the uniaxially oriented samples has been derived.
